11.Nas_1


새창 작성 수정 목록 링크 Edit G카랜다 HDD HDD HDD 게시물 주소 복사


펌자료)리다이렉션(페이지 이동)의 3가지 방법, location.href

♨ 카랜더 일정 :
  • 링크

  • 첨부

  • 컨텐츠 정보

    본문

    리다이렉션(페이지 이동)의 3가지 방법, location.href

    서방님  0건  68회

    http://xn--qj1br0pu4d.kr/bbs/board.php?bo_table=php&wr_id=159
     12-10-05 11:33

    사용자의 선택이 없어도 해당페이지 작업완료후 특정페이지로 이동이 
    필요한 경우가 많이 있습니다. 예를 들면 게시판 글 작성후 다시 리스트 
    화면으로 돌아갈때 등 일것 입니다. 

    다들 많이들 아시는 방법일 것입니다. 하지만 사용하는 경우가 빈번하므로 
    한번 되짚어 볼 필요가 있을거 같으네요 


    1. 먼저 메타테그를 이용한 방법입니다. 
    <? 
    echo "<meta http-equiv='refresh' content='0; url=http://서방님.kr'>"

    ?> 

    현재 가장 많이들 스고 있는 방법이고 url 다음에 해당 경로를 넣어주면 되고 
    절대경로 상대경로에 관계없으며 또한 파라미터의 전달 등도 가능합니다. 
    시간설정(초단위)을  하면 원하는 시간동안 딜레이도 가능합니다. 

    2. 자바스크립트를 이용한 방법 
    <? 
    echo 
    "<script> 
    document.location.href='http://서방님.kr'; 
    </script>"

    ?>

    . 또 다른 방법

    <? 
    echo "<script>

    window.location.replace('http://서방님.kr');

    </script>";
    ?> 

    변수전달가능하고 상대경로도 가능합니다. 딜레이는 자바스크립트를 
    이용하면 가능합니다. 

    3. 헤더를 이용한 방법 

    <? 
    header
    ("Location: http://서방님.kr'"
    ); 
    ?> 

    개인적으로 가장많이 쓰는 방법입니다. 비교적 깔끔하고 경험으로 한번도 
    실수 없이 브라우저에 상관없이 작동했습니다. 
    단점으로는 헤더함수를 쓰기전에 어떤 출력물이 나와야 한다면 사용할수 
    없습니다. 에러메세지를 냅니다. 출력물없이 페이지 이동만 할때 사용가능 
    합니다. 딜렉이는 php 의 sleep() 함수를 이용하면 가능합니다.



    ◎ ■ ▶ ☞ ♠ 정보찾아 공유 드리며 출처는 링크 참조 바랍니다. https://11q.kr ♠
    [ 추가 정보 ... 더보기) ]
    뷰PDF 1,2



    office view

    관련자료

    댓글목록

    profile_image

    shimss@11q.kr님의 댓글

    shimss@11q.kr 쪽지보내기 메일보내기 홈페이지 자기소개 아이디로 검색 전체게시물 아이피 (192.♡.0.1) 작성일
    목록

    새창 작성 수정 목록 링크 Edit G카랜다 HDD HDD HDD 게시물 주소 복사




    Total 1,679 / 57 Page
    [ 성공_사용중)시놀로지 나스에 Let’s encrypt 인증서 교체 설치 https:// 연결 설정 하기 가… ] 댓글 2

    인증서를 보관 서버 이전시 인증서 내보네기하여 저장 됩니다new 서버에서 압축해제후 설치시인증서 생성 > 인증서 가져오기 >개인키 (…

    [ 성공)홈피 초기화면 아이콘 정상 로딩 안될때) 시놀로지 나스에서 백엔드 서버를 아파치가 아닌 nginx 를 … ] 댓글 1

    성공)홈피 초기화면 아이콘 정상 로딩 안될때) 시놀로지 나스에서 백엔드 서버를 아파치가 아닌 nginx 를 사용했을 때 모든 페이지를 http …

    [ 상단으로가기 메뉴버튼 만들기 ]

    https://sir.kr/g5_tip/3901-------------------------------------- ♠ 출처는 링크 참조 바랍니…

    [ ■작업스케줄러응용) 시놀로지 도커 사용자 epg2xml/xmltv.xml 을 web/저장경로 폴더에 정기… ]

    ■ 시놀로지 도커 사용자 epg2xml/xmltv.xml 을 web/저장경로 폴더에 정기적으로 rsync로 복사웹상에서 epg를 구현하여 안드로…

    [ skiptv.m3u 채널번호 변경 O tvN_84 올리브_34 변경 으로 epg2xml-1.2.6_ Chan… ] 댓글 16

    skiptv.m3u 채널번호 변경O tvN_84올리브_34 변경 되었습니다Channel.json 변경해야 epg2xml 정상 출력 되네요http…

    [ 이지컴앤에이브이(cjhamo)님에게 정중히 부탁드립니다 ] 댓글 3

    받는사람카페 -이지컴앤에이브이(cjhamo)보낸시간18-06-25 [20:56]안녕하세요먼저 죄송한 마음 전달 드리며저는 집에 오면 개인적인 비…

    [ 성공)안드로이드 PC용 Remix OS (Android Marshmallow) installation gui… ] 댓글 2

    다운로드는 아래 파일은 pc에서 설치 가능하네요https://11q.kr/g5s/bbs/board.php?bo_table=s11&wr_i…

    [ PC를 위한 가장 빠른 안드로이드 게임 플랫폼 BlueStacks을 사용 ]

    PC를 위한 가장 빠른 안드로이드 게임 플랫폼 BlueStacks을 사용BlueStacks을 사용하면 핸드폰에 배터리가 9 % 남았거나 ‘방해 …

    [ 시놀로지 도커에 tvheadend 간단 설치및 설정값 저장 입니다 ] 댓글 35

    오늘도 서버가 볼륨에러로tvheadend 간단 설치및 설정값 재설치 진행 합니다먼저 web 폴더에 epg2xml 폴더를 만들어 압축 파일 업로드…

    [ 안드로이드 스튜디오 설치 에뮬레이터 /pc와 에뮬간 파일 이동 하여 엡 설치 ]

    파일 이동 설치을 할때우측 메뉴 device File explorer 누르면 전체 디랙토리가 나온다예를 들어 SDCAR의 download 폴더에…


    ♥간단_메모글♥


    최근글


    새댓글



    PHP 안에 HTML ☞ 홈페이지 화면갱신 시간은 ♨
    ▶ 2024-06-29 17:48:09

    오늘의 홈 현황


    • 현재 접속자♨ 553 명
    • 오늘 가입자※ 3 명
    • 어제 가입자※ 4 명
    • 주간 가입자※ 8 명
    • 오늘 방문자 1,788 명
    • 어제 방문자 2,007 명
    • 최대 방문자 13,042 명
    • 전체 방문자 4,402,950 명
    • 전체 게시물※ 8,665 개
    • 전체 댓글수※ 24,795 개
    • 전체 회원수 11,077 명

    QR코드


    ☞ QR코드 스캔은 kakao앱 자체 QR코드

    알림 0








    최신글↑